When the hydraulic support is lowered, set the manifold lever in tractor
to "neutral" position and set the support valve (4) to "Z" position -
closed – figure (4.2).
Set the hydraulic section in the tractor, to which the support is connected, to
"floating" position in order to reduce pressure in hydraulic conduits.
High pressure will occur at the connector after closing the support
valve and it will be impossible to reconnect the conduit after taking it
out.
WARNING
The trailer may not be unhitched from the tractor if the tipping frame or central frame are
not fully retracted and when hydraulic cylinder suspension blocks are extended.
Disconnect the connection lead of the control panel and dismount the panel
from the operator cab.
Turn off tractor engine. Ensure that unauthorised persons do not have access
to the tractor cab.
Disconnect from the tractor the conduits of the turning interlock hydraulic
system and the conduits of the hydraulic system of drawbar and hydraulic
support (option).
Disconnect pneumatic system conduits and electrical leads from the tractor.
Protect conduit ends with caps and place them on the hanger.
Release tractor hitch and disconnect trailer drawbar from tractor hitch and
drive tractor away.
WARNING
Do NOT park the loaded trailer, which is disconnected from the tractor and resting on the
parking support.
Before moving off, make sure that the support is maximally raised and secured against
dropping.
